Industrial Automation Giants: 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ens
Wiki Article
The industrial automation market is a dynamic and ever-evolving field, driven by the need for increased efficiency, productivity, and safety. At the forefront of this revolution are four global giants: 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ens. These corporations have established themselves as industry leaders, providing a comprehensive range of solutions that span from automation systems to electrical distribution.
Each company brings its own expertise to the table. ABB is renowned for its expertise in robotics and industrial automation, while Schneider Electric specializes in electrical distribution and energy management. Rockwell Automation is a leader in control systems and software platforms, and Siemens offers a broad portfolio of solutions across various industries. Together, these four giants shape the future of industrial automation, propelling innovation and transforming manufacturing processes worldwide.

Transforming Industry: A Look at 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ens
The landscape of manufacturing is rapidly evolving, driven by a wave of technological advancements. Pioneers in the field, such as ABB, Schneider Electric, Rockwell Automation, and Siemens, are at the forefront of this transformation, developing cutting-edge solutions that are revolutionizing how products are designed, produced, and delivered. These giants are leveraging the power of automation, data analytics, and artificial intelligence to create smart factories that are more efficient.
ABB, a global technology expert, is renowned for its robotics and automation solutions. Their collaborative robots, or "cobots," are designed to work safely alongside human operators, enhancing productivity and flexibility. Schneider Electric, on the other hand, specializes in energy management and automation, providing advanced metering infrastructure systems that help businesses reduce their ecological responsibility.
Rockwell Automation is a distinguished provider of industrial automation platforms and software, enabling manufacturers to monitor, control, and optimize their production processes in real time. Siemens, a multinational conglomerate with a vast portfolio of products and services, offers a comprehensive suite of solutions for smart factories, including everything from production machinery to software platforms and digital twins.
